史曉琳 顏閩秀 趙文剛
摘? 要:微生物燃料電池能夠在實(shí)現(xiàn)污水發(fā)電,實(shí)現(xiàn)清潔能源的同時(shí),對污水中的微生物進(jìn)行分解和凈化,有較大的發(fā)展空間。但微生物燃料電池的輸出電壓和輸出功率,受負(fù)載波動(dòng)的影響都較大,為了充分利用電池系統(tǒng)的產(chǎn)電效能,將電池控制在最大功率輸出狀態(tài)具有實(shí)際意義。文章對微生物燃料電池的電化學(xué)模型進(jìn)行了系統(tǒng)的闡述,并將粒子群算法應(yīng)用于電池最大功率跟蹤,在負(fù)載變化的情況下,始終實(shí)現(xiàn)最大功率輸出。
關(guān)鍵詞:微生物燃料電池;粒子群算法;最大功率跟蹤
中圖分類號(hào):TM911.45 文獻(xiàn)標(biāo)志碼:A 文章編號(hào):2095-2945(2019)33-0015-03
Abstract: Microbial fuel cell can realize sewage power generation and clean energy. Moreover, decomposition and purification of microorganisms in sewage can be realized. There is a lot of room for its development, but the output voltage and output power of microbial fuel cell are both greatly affected by the fluctuation of load. In order to make full use of the power generation efficiency of the battery system, it has practical significance to control the battery in the maximum power output state. In this paper, the electrochemical model of microbial fuel cell is systematically described. The particle swarm optimization algorithm is applied to battery maximum power tracking, so that the maximum power output is always achieved in the case of a change in load.Keywords: microbial fuel cell; particle swarm optimization algorithm; maximum power tracking
燃料電池直接將燃料的化學(xué)能轉(zhuǎn)化為電能,目前在電力、交通等多個(gè)行業(yè)都有應(yīng)用。燃料電池可用燃料廣泛,只要含有氫原子的物質(zhì)均可以作為燃料,可以延緩主流能源的耗竭。
微生物燃料電池是利用微生物將有機(jī)物中的化學(xué)能直接轉(zhuǎn)化為電能的裝置,該技術(shù)除了用于廢水處理和能量回收,在支持遠(yuǎn)海及河口處發(fā)電設(shè)備運(yùn)轉(zhuǎn),以及生物修復(fù)等方面也有一定的發(fā)展前景。
目前,微生物燃料電池的模型及控制方法已經(jīng)被廣泛研究,這對于最大程度利用發(fā)電能量,有著重要的意義。在此,對微生物燃料電池的模型,及其最大功率跟蹤方法進(jìn)行探討。
1 電化學(xué)模型
微生物的反應(yīng)式根據(jù)微生物群落的區(qū)別而有不同,但對于各種電池或燃料電池,基于熱力學(xué)關(guān)系的最大電壓均可表示為[1]:
其中E-為標(biāo)準(zhǔn)電池電動(dòng)勢;R為氣體常數(shù);T為溶液溫度;n為電子轉(zhuǎn)移數(shù);F為法拉第常數(shù)。?裝為反映系數(shù),可以表示為生成物活度與反應(yīng)物活度的函數(shù)。
該電壓即燃料電池的開路電壓。而微生物燃料電池的輸出電壓受負(fù)載的影響,可表示為[2]:
其中icell為燃料電池的電流密度, dm為電池的質(zhì)子交換膜厚度,dcell為陰陽極間的距離,km為質(zhì)子交換膜電導(dǎo)率,kaq為水溶液的電導(dǎo)率。Ua和Uc分別為陽極和陰極超電勢,均與燃料電池的電流密度有關(guān),可通過下列電荷平衡方程式表達(dá)。
其中Ca和Cc分別為陽極和陰極電容,r1和r2分別為陽極室和陰極室的反應(yīng)速率,可表示為:
式中k 、k 分別為標(biāo)準(zhǔn)狀況下陽極和陰極的反應(yīng)速率常數(shù);α和β分別為陽極和陰極的電荷轉(zhuǎn)移系數(shù);KAc和KO2分別為醋酸鹽和溶解氧的半速率常數(shù);CAc和CO2分別為陽極醋酸鹽濃度和陰極氧氣濃度;X為生物量濃度。CAc、CO2和X分別可表示為下列方程式:
式中上標(biāo)“in”表示進(jìn)水;Va和Vc分別為陽極和陰極室的體積;Qa和Qc分別為陽極室和陰極室流量;Am為質(zhì)子交換膜面積;Yac為細(xì)菌產(chǎn)量;Kdec為醋酸鹽利用常數(shù);fx為洗出餾分的倒數(shù)。
燃料電池的電流密度可以由輸出電壓、外電阻及質(zhì)子交換膜面積求得,即:
輸出功率可通過輸出電壓和電流計(jì)算。
上述模型為基于微生物燃料電池雙室反應(yīng)模型。仿真模型見圖1,該仿真模型參數(shù)設(shè)置如表1所示。
另外,輸出電壓、電流以及功率也可根據(jù)質(zhì)子交換膜燃料電池的電壓模型表示[3-5]。
2 最大功率跟蹤方法
目前常用的最大功率跟蹤算法包括擾動(dòng)觀察法、增量電導(dǎo)法、梯度法、多元優(yōu)化法等多種方法[6]。
本文采用的粒子群算法,是一種通過模擬鳥群捕食行為的智能優(yōu)化算法,近年來廣泛應(yīng)用于優(yōu)化問題,本文將粒子群算法應(yīng)用于最大功率優(yōu)化問題。
2.1 優(yōu)化模型
本優(yōu)化模型的目標(biāo)函數(shù)是燃料電池的輸出功率,該輸出功率的擾動(dòng)變量是負(fù)載,在仿真模型中以負(fù)載電阻的形式體現(xiàn),控制變量為Qa和Qc即陽極室和陰極室流量。
2.2 優(yōu)化程序流程
粒子群的維數(shù)為2,分別為控制變量為Qa和Qc,粒子群規(guī)模為30,全部粒子的初始位置均為隨機(jī)函數(shù)確定,并限制在合理范圍之內(nèi)。在對每個(gè)微粒位置計(jì)算適應(yīng)值,即目標(biāo)函數(shù)值后,和記錄的最優(yōu)適應(yīng)值相比較,若該適應(yīng)值優(yōu)于最佳適應(yīng)值,則用該微粒位置取代所記錄的最佳位置。同時(shí)計(jì)算微粒的速度,并更新所有微粒的位置。在經(jīng)過反復(fù)迭代后,全部粒子群將集中到最優(yōu)位置附近。優(yōu)化流程見圖2,其中適應(yīng)值,即目標(biāo)函數(shù)值的計(jì)算過程需采用sim函數(shù)調(diào)用simulink仿真模型得到。
2.3 優(yōu)化分析
在不同負(fù)載情況下,分別對該模型進(jìn)行最大功率優(yōu)化仿真分析,所得到最佳功率點(diǎn)及功率值見表2。
從跟蹤結(jié)果來看,當(dāng)負(fù)載變化時(shí),需要實(shí)時(shí)調(diào)節(jié)陰極室和陽極室污水流量,以達(dá)到最大輸出功率目的。
和其他方法相比,該方法由于計(jì)算量較大,在迭代精度要求較高的情況下,在合理調(diào)整權(quán)重和學(xué)習(xí)因子的情況下,可以加速算法的收斂,盡量滿足實(shí)時(shí)性的要求。
參考文獻(xiàn):
[1]布魯斯·洛根.微生物燃料電池[M].馮玉杰,王鑫,譯.北京:化學(xué)工業(yè)出版社,2009.
[2]Y Zeng, YF Choo, BH Kim, et al. Modelling and simulation of two-chamber microbial fuel cell[J]. Journal of Power Sources, 2010,195(1):79-89.
[3]Bei Gou, Woon Ki Na, Bill Diong.燃料電池模擬、控制和應(yīng)用[M].劉通,譯.北京機(jī)械工業(yè)出版社,2011.
[4]徐臘梅.質(zhì)子交換膜燃料電池模擬與優(yōu)化[M].北京:國防工業(yè)出版社,2012.
[5]李鴻鵬.質(zhì)子交換膜燃料電池系統(tǒng)建模及控制方法的研究與實(shí)現(xiàn)[D].天津:天津大學(xué),2017:22-39.
[6]汪小姍.PEMFC最大功率跟蹤研究[D].西安:西安交通大學(xué),2012:34-48.
[7]紀(jì)震,廖惠連.粒子群算法及應(yīng)用[M].北京:科學(xué)出版社,2009.
[8]溫正.精通MATLAB智能算法[M].北京:清華大學(xué)出版社,2015.